When Jessica was growing up in the 1980s, her older sister was a patient at St. Jude. Unfortunately, she passed away. And as the years went by, Jessica avoided thinking and talking about her sister’s illness, not wanting to upset her parents. But then in 2020, Jessica returned to St. Jude, this time with her son Charlie.

That day, they learned Charlie had a type of bone cancer. “It was so shocking,” Jessica says. Charlie started treatment right away, and Jessica stayed with him. Visitation was restricted because of the pandemic, so they got to know St. Jude well. After months of chemotherapy and a surgery, Charlie completed treatment.

Now Jessica sees St. Jude as a place of hope. “This is like home for us because these people were with us and walked with us in these horrible times.”

Charlie says St. Jude did more than cure his cancer. “When I survived it, I feel like for my mom and for my grandparents, it was just like a full healing circle.”
